Okay, you remember how previously in the “theatre around town” bit, it was all plays?Well, it’s now time for the musicals.
“Kiss Me Kate” kicks off this week at the ANU Arts Centre, presented by Phoenix Players – Cole Porter meets Shakespeare meets backstage comedy meets gangsters. Performances Friday and Saturday nights, plus matinee on Saturday, and contniues until Sept 23rd. Book at Canberra ticketing, or book dinner and show at Vivaldi’s restraunt.
“Grease” continues at the Erindale theatre, with the cars, hair and songs that sorta look and sound like the fifties – presented by Canberra Philharmonic – performances tonight, Friday and Saturday, plus matinee Saturday. Booking through Philo ticketing. Featuers Riotact’s own Jamius Maximus himself – surely one of the greatest hand-jivers of all time…
On Sunday the 10th: The Friends of Blue Gum presents the third 2006 Seasoned Slow Sunday event: Renew, Reuse, Recycle!
HACKETT COMMUNITY CENTRE, 114 MAITLAND STREET, HACKETT
Renew! Bag preloved bargains at the quality Garage Sale! (NB: No sales before 1pm)
Reuse! Create works of art, sculpture, jewellery from junk & scrap materials.
Recycle! – Get hints & tips for everyday recycling.
Revive! Be tempted by the organic BBQ, coffee & cakes & soak up the relaxed, community atmosphere.
Everyone is Welcome. Entry by donation. more info: fbg@pobox.com or Corri on 6288 9891

The UC final year graphic design students are having a fundraiser party at Knightsbridge Penthouse on Sunday.
Starts at 3pm and ends much later (so I’m told) and will feature the DJ talents of UG Beats/F.I.E.D Crew Kingpin DJ Jemist form 8pm. Before then there’ll be door prizes and an auction of students’ work.
Entry is $5.
